Accelerating Crises for Change
Accelerating crises can help organizations become aware of the need for change instead of waiting for a crisis to occur. This concept revolves around creating a psychological sense of urgency by extrapolating current trends into the future, demonstrating that the status quo is unsustainable. For example, a discussion highlighted a government agency's alarming prediction that they would eventually need to hire every citizen in the U.S. if they continued with their current trajectory, prompting a reevaluation of their operations. This proactive approach aims to make potential crises visible, encouraging teams to adapt and innovate before facing dire circumstances.
